Abstract

The utility model discloses an external corner connecting structure of an assembled composite wallboard, which comprises an external corner connecting assembly, wherein the external corner connecting assembly comprises a pair of profile main bodies and a first fastener, and the cross section of the profile main bodies is provided with a right-angled triangle external contour structure; the first right-angle edges of the pair of profile main bodies are used for being connected with the end faces of the first wallboard and the second wallboard in a one-to-one correspondence manner; wherein, a pair of the hypotenuses of section bar main part each are provided with first barb structure. The utility model provides an assembled composite wallboard external corner connection structure, simple structure is reasonable, and installation convenient to use, cost of manufacture is low. The risk of later cracking caused by bending the external corner of the whole plate can be avoided; the assembly type fast assembly can be realized, and the quality and the efficiency are improved; the structure is safe and environment-friendly without using glue in the installation process. Description

External corner connecting structure of assembled composite wallboard
Technical Field
The utility model relates to the technical field of building decoration, in particular to an external corner connecting structure of an assembled composite wallboard.
Background
At present, if the surface layer is a ceramic tile, the most external corner positions in the room are directly spliced at 45 degrees or are spliced at the crabapple corners, the wallboard is directly folded at the whole version to form the external corner closing-up, the closing-up is required to be high for the construction skill of workers, and meanwhile, the risks of splicing gaps and cracking at the later stage are unavoidable, so that the external corner attractiveness is affected.
The advantages of the finished fabricated wallboard external corner installation are more and more obvious, and the use is more and more extensive. The external corner is installed in the building decoration fields of houses, hotels, apartments and the like in many ways, but in the prior art, external corner fittings are directly adhered to the outside of the wallboard or directly inserted into the wallboard for fixing, so that the external corner is ugly in appearance. Meanwhile, a plurality of problems exist, such as the need of glue spraying and fixation and easy falling off; installing waste materials which are labor-consuming; the external angle gaps are different in size, and the fittings are seen from the bottom.
Therefore, how to provide a composite wallboard external corner connecting structure which can be simply disassembled and replaced and has high installation efficiency is a technical problem which is urgently needed to be solved by the technicians in the field.

Examples
Referring to fig. 1, fig. 2, and fig. 3, an external corner connection structure of an assembled composite wallboard according to an embodiment of the present utility model, as shown in fig. 1, fig. 2, and fig. 3, the structure may include:
the external corner connecting assembly comprises a pair of profile bodies 1 and a first fastener 2, wherein the cross section of the profile bodies 1 is provided with a right-angled triangle external contour structure; the first right-angle edges 11 of the profile main body 1 are used for being connected with the end faces of the first wall plate 4a and the second wall plate 4b in a one-to-one correspondence manner;
wherein, the oblique sides 12 of the profile body 1 are respectively provided with a first barb structure 13, and after the oblique sides of the profile body 1 are abutted, the first fastener 2 is used for being fastened to the outside of the first barb structures 13 of the profile body 1 so as to connect the profile body 1.
The embodiment of the application provides an assembled composite wallboard external corner connection structure adopts a pair of profile main part and fastener to realize that assembled wallboard external corner binding off is connected, and connection construction is simple, and all accessories all can adopt the prefabricated on-the-spot assembly installation of mill. Meanwhile, the external corner structure can be formed without bending the whole plate, and the cracking risk caused by bending the whole plate is avoided. In addition, the profile main body is connected in a fastener connection mode, no glue is needed in the installation process, and the environmental protection performance of the connection structure is greatly improved.
To facilitate the installation of the first fastener, embodiments of the present application may provide that the first fastener 2 comprises a C-shaped structure.
In order to further improve stability of the connected pair of profile bodies, the embodiment of the present application may further provide a second fastener 3, where the oblique sides of the pair of profile bodies 1 are respectively provided with a second barb structure 14, and after the oblique sides 12 of the pair of profile bodies 1 are abutted, the second fastener 3 is used for being fastened to the outer parts of the second barb structures 14 of the pair of profile bodies 1, so as to connect the pair of profile bodies 1 in combination with the first fastener 2. Specifically, the second fastening member 3 includes a V-shaped structure.
The connection structure provided in the embodiment of the present application is suitable for connection of external corner joints of assembled wall boards made of a plurality of different materials, for example, in one implementation manner, the embodiment of the present application may provide that the first wall board 4a and the second wall board 4b each include an aluminum honeycomb board 41 and a rock board 42; a pair of first right-angle sides 11 of the profile body 1 are used for connecting with the end faces of the aluminum honeycomb panel 41 of the first wall panel 4a and the second wall panel 4b in a one-to-one correspondence. Further, a pair of second right-angle sides 15 of the profile body 1 are used for being connected to the surfaces of the rock plates 42 of the first wall plate 4a and the second wall plate 4b in a one-to-one correspondence. The pair of profile bodies are provided inside the rock plate so that they are not exposed, and the beauty at the formed external corners can be greatly improved.
In order to further improve the attractiveness of the formed external corner, the embodiment of the application can further provide that the relative positions of the rock plates of the first wallboard and the second wallboard are respectively provided with a chamfer structure. Specifically, the chamfer structure has a malus spectabilis angle pattern.
The profile main body provided by the embodiment of the application can be made of aluminum, and is provided with a barb structure; the V-shaped second fastener and the C-shaped first fastener are provided with matched barb structures, correspond to structures in the profile main bodies one by one, prefabricated and processed crabapple angles of an assembly type wallboard factory are formed, and meanwhile, the whole profile main body and the wallboard are integrated into a whole, so that the structural stability of the profile main body is improved, and the profile main body is not deformed under compression.
The installation mode is as follows: after the installation of one side of the external corner of the assembled wall board is completed, the V-shaped second fastener and the C-shaped first fastener are fixed on the profile main body on which the assembled wall board is installed, the angle and the gap are adjusted, and then the assembled wall board on the other side is directly inserted and buckled on the V-shaped second fastener and the C-shaped first fastener to complete the installation.
